Thank you all so much. As far as how I am doing it, I really don't know why it's worked so well so fast. I have been eating at least 1200 calories a day, but average 1300-1400 a day. I do not eat back any of my exercise calories. I mix up my exercise a lot....I use a stationary bike, Walk Away the Pounds dvd's, Zumba on the Wii, the Wii Fit step, and a variety of other DVD's.
Just for the record, I have NOT done anything unhealthy---No pills or anything. I have just been really careful about my calorie intake and my sodium intake and made sure that I exercise at least an hour a day six times a week. I usually try to get in 2 hours whenever I can.
I drink nothing but water...at least 10-12 glasses a day. I have a water bottle that I measured and know how much it holds. I make sure I have it with me at all times and drink water all day long.
